Output ddbb49936b0ded5e30d58bf37841ee9dbf23c6cf80331df7a41d3597ebb687e2:57

value
3936057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fe5de1ebcc98332554515eb56d152e43f6905c3 OP_EQUAL
address
3N6syok2fkBMrJRUjZ92vJvd33opKpkkwg
transaction
ddbb49936b0ded5e30d58bf37841ee9dbf23c6cf80331df7a41d3597ebb687e2
confirmations
4512
spent
true